[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] We are obsessed with Lego Magical Funfair Roller Coaster. It was definitely a challenge for our girls to build, but in a good way! It took them a few days to build and little by little they watched the magical roller coaster come to life. They absolutely love they can roll the figurines around the track and that the cars the figures ride in don't come off the track unless you take pieces of it apart. The minor details are pretty amazing too. There's popcorn that is super cute that fits into a little container. We really are impressed with the quality of this set!

[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] My girls were so excited and happy to review Lego Roller coaster. We all liked how it was all in numbered bags, and was easy to follow instructions. We downloaded the App too in case some parts were hard to see. They loved how big the coaster set was, and that some parts glowed in the dark. One daughter surprised me by how much she sat and really focused. We put it together in smaller installments just so they didn't get fed up. They had so much fun role playing once it was complete, showing off the magic tricks to the rest of the family. The girls have requested more Lego for gifts. My girls were 9 and 11 when they tested this, and I found this Lego set to be the perfect age range for them.
